THE ANASTASIS WITH THE PASSION CYCLE AND THE MAIN ECCLECIASTICAL FEASTS
RUSSIAN, 18TH CENTURY
The Anastasis and Resurrection of Christ in the central section, surrounded by the narrative of the Passion consisting of twelve episodes, beginning at the upper left corner with the Last Supper and finishing with the Entombment, an inscription above each scene identifying the represented subject, sixteen further events illustrated at a larger scale framing the Passion Cycle, the New Testament Trinity portrayed on the top border, each spandrel showing an evangelist, the upper left corner with St. John reciting the Apocalypse to Prochoros on the island of Patmos, the other three evangelists shown in their scriptoria writing their Gospels; the figures painted with deep colours, standing out against the brighter backgrounds, the whole of the composition emphasised by the deep green border
28 7/16 x 23 in. (72.2 x 58.4 cm)
